MILITARY · HISTORICAL MARKER
Type Aircraft F4D Model
Military
1
During the Vietnam crisis, from December 22, 1961 thru May 7, 1975, the Type Aircraft F4D Model was used extensively and was considered very instrumental in bringing the conflict to an end. Manufactured by McDonnell Douglas Co., it was an all-weather fighter bomber or interceptor capable of delivering combinations of missiles, bombs, and rockets, and it was operated by two men, a pilot and a radar observer. The aircraft had a wingspan of 38 ft. 4.9 in, an overall length of 63 ft., a ground length of 16 ft. 5 in., a published airspeed of Mach 2.1, approximately 1,480 mph, and two Pratt and Whitney J79's. It was dedicated for all POW's and MIA's through all wars and conflicts of the United States of America.
